There are many types of musical bells instruments available today. Some examples of these musical bells include cowbells, hand bells, chrome bells, and sleigh bells.

The Aryans, an ancient Indo-European people, used various musical instruments that played a significant role in their culture. Common instruments included stringed instruments like the veena, percussion instruments such as the dhol and mridangam, and wind instruments like the flute and conch shell. These instruments were integral to their rituals, celebrations, and storytelling traditions, reflecting their rich cultural heritage.
Brunei is a state in Borneo. Some of the musical instruments of Brunei are the gong, gangdang labik, tawak-tawak, gulingtangan and canang. All of the instruments look similar to the gong except the gangdang labik which more like a type of drum that lays on it's side when played.
